The Chinese 2026 Trade Show held in Beijing from May 15 -18 saw an aggressive wave of new launches from Chinese manufacturers including Viltrox, Meike, Thypoch, 7 Artisan, TT Artisan, Laowa, Youngnuo and SG-image. The new launches ranged from compact primes to autofocus mirrorless lenses. Compact pancake lenses, tilt and shift lenses, specialty fisheye designs as well as cine lenses were on show. Viltrox, for example, has launched everything from full frame lenses, APS-C lenses to MFT lenses in series which they call PRO or EVO. Drawing a lot of attention was the new tilt and shift 35 mm F 2.8 lens, which was an indicator of Chinese manufacturers moving into specialised optics. Mounts on offer included Sony’s E mount, Nikon’s Z mount as well as Panasonic’s L mount.
For the consumer, it means a huge source of competitively priced lenses of rapidly improving quality. As of now, no one is complaining.
